Transaction 42a1252677674ef998c6e8a86aed4234a3b7ef8f5aed702b0e5d1bff0b1e2a8e

block
a985b5d4b7eebe9354360d294b27d446061c9800cfc57f261ea00e213f3a1aee

1 Input

24 Outputs